The view pg_user provides access to information about database users. This is simply a publicly readable view of pg_shadow that blanks out the password field.
Table 42-45. pg_user Columns
| Name | Type | References |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| usename | name | User name | |
| usesysid | int4 | User ID (arbitrary number used to reference this user) | |
| usecreatedb | bool | User may create databases | |
| usesuper | bool | User is a superuser | |
| usecatupd | bool | User may update system catalogs. (Even a superuser may not do this unless this column is true.) | |
| passwd | text | Not the password (always reads as ********) | |
| valuntil | abstime | Password expiry time (only used for password authentication) | |
| useconfig | text[] | Session defaults for run-time configuration variables |
